About 5th Grade Halloween Figurative Language Resources
On Education.com, 5th Grade Halloween Figurative Language Resources enhance students’ reading and writing skills through fun, thematic activities such as sentence identification, creative writing prompts, and interpretive exercises focused on similes, metaphors, and personification. These resources make learning engaging by combining the excitement of Halloween with educational practice. Educators and parents can access printable worksheets, digital exercises, and classroom-ready lesson plans designed to help students recognize and use figurative language in context.
